What you’ll do at work

This is an exciting opportunity to join A&F Sprinklers Ltd as an Apprentice Service Administrator within the Service & Repairs department.

You will support the day-to-day administration of service, reactive and remedial works. Working alongside experienced colleagues, you will learn how service jobs are processed, how engineers are supported, how client records are maintained and how compliance documentation is managed within a fire protection business.

The role will provide broad exposure to business administration, customer service, engineering coordination and compliance processes.

Key Responsibilities

  • Supporting the Service Team with general administrative duties, including filing, emails and telephone handling
  • Assisting with the processing of service, reactive and remedial jobs within company systems
  • Helping to maintain accurate records, documentation and electronic filing structures
  • Supporting the upload of service paperwork, reports and certificates to client portals
  • Assisting with the monitoring of service schedules and planned preventative maintenance activities
  • Helping to track outstanding jobs and escalating issues to the appropriate colleague where required
  • Supporting communication with field engineers, customers and internal departments
  • Assisting with the preparation of reports and maintaining service data for compliance and invoicing purposes
  • Learning how to complete quality checks on service documentation to ensure company standards are met
  • Updating internal systems accurately and maintaining clear job records
  • Monitoring emails and responding to routine customer and engineer queries professionally
  • Supporting the wider Service & Repairs department with administrative tasks as required
  • Identifying opportunities to improve administrative processes and service workflows
  • Following company procedures, confidentiality requirements and health and safety policies at all times

As your confidence and skills develop, you will take on increasing responsibility for service administration tasks and will have opportunities to progress within the Service Department or wider business.

About this company

A&F Sprinklers Ltd is an established fire protection business with more than 30 years of experience delivering specialist sprinkler and fire safety solutions. The company supports clients through the design, installation, servicing, repair and maintenance of fire protection systems.
